Как спроектированы механизмы обработки событий в текущем времени
Как спроектированы механизмы обработки событий в текущем времени
Механизмы обработки инцидентов в реальном времени представляют собой набор софтверных модулей, которые получают, изучают и обрабатывают последовательности данных с незначительной задержкой. Такие комплексы функционируют непрерывно, обеспечивая мгновенную отклик на входящую информацию.
Базу структуры составляют три важнейших компонента: источники событий, обработчики и базы данных. Источники генерируют постоянный массив сведений через особые каналы. Обработчики осуществляют селекцию, конвертацию и суммирование данных согласно определённым принципам.
Современные платформы задействуют децентрализованную структуру для достижения большой скорости. Поступающие события делятся между множеством серверов обработки, что предоставляет 1 икс бет масштабироваться горизонтально и обрабатывать миллионы инцидентов в секунду.
Ключевым параметром является время реакции — интервал между принятием происшествия и предоставлением итога. Надежные системы преобразуют информацию за миллисекунды, что критично для финансовых транзакций и механизмов защиты.
Источники инцидентов: сенсоры, программы, логи, переводы и пользовательские действия
Инциденты попадают в систему из многообразных источников, каждый из которых производит особый вид данных. Измерители производственного оборудования посылают величины температуры, давления, вибрации и других физических величин с скоростью до сотен замеров в секунду.
Веб-приложения и мобильные службы формируют инциденты при работе пользователя с средой. Щелчки, посещения страниц, включение изделий формируют постоянный поток активности. Серверные сервисы регистрируют обращения к API и корректировки состояния сессий.
Системные логи фиксируют технические события: ошибки, оповещения, информационные оповещения о работе структуры. Особые агенты накапливают сведения с серверов и контейнеров, пересылая их в 1xbet казино для единой обработки.
Финансовые операции генерируют критически существенные происшествия при операциях и выплатах. Банковские механизмы производят данные о каждой операции с картой и модификации баланса. Трейдинговые решения записывают заявки на закупку и продажу активов.
Структура непрерывной преобразования
Потоковая преобразование базируется на основе постоянного передвижения данных через последовательность модулей без промежуточного фиксации. Инциденты следуют через цепочку изменений, где каждый модуль реализует определённую операцию: отбор, обогащение, агрегацию или маршрутизацию.
Фундаментальная архитектура охватывает ярус получения данных, который получает происшествия из сторонних источников и преобразует их в унифицированный шаблон. Очередной ярус реализует бизнес-логику: считает параметры, обнаруживает аномалии, применяет правила обработки. Итоги отправляются в ярус отдачи для записи или передачи.
Нынешние системы предоставляют два способа к обработке. Первый обслуживает каждое происшествие отдельно сразу после приема. Второй группирует происшествия в небольшие порции и обрабатывает их с периодом в несколько секунд. Определение определяется от критериев к латентности и объёму данных.
Элементы архитектуры коммуницируют через унифицированные каналы, что дает изменять конкретные части без модификации всей платформы. 1хбет казино обеспечивает гибкость при изменении требований.
Очереди и магистрали данных: как события отправляются между сервисами
Транспортировка инцидентов между частями платформы осуществляется через особые механизмы обмена уведомлениями. Очереди уведомлений предоставляют стабильную доставку данных от производителей к получателям с гарантированием сохранности при отказах.
Шины данных составляют собой децентрализованные системы для публикации и получения на массивы инцидентов. Источники отправляют сообщения в обозначенные каналы, а адресаты подписываются на требуемые направления. Такая модель обеспечивает одному инциденту доходить множества потребителей одновременно.
Ключевые характеристики платформ отправки происшествий включают:
- Пропускную способность — объем уведомлений в период времени
- Отсрочку передачи — время между отправкой и приемом
- Гарантии транспортировки — уровень стабильности доставки
- Упорядоченность — сохранение цепочки событий
Инструменты кэширования накапливают события при временной неготовности получателей. 1xbet казино фиксирует сообщения на накопителе до времени завершенной обработки. Репликация между узлами исключает утрату сведений при аварии серверов.
Варианты обработки
Платформы реального времени задействуют разные модели обработки событий в обусловленности от бизнес-требований и типа данных. Каждая схема устанавливает метод группировки, изучения и преобразования поступающих потоков.
Обслуживание конкретных инцидентов рассматривает каждое данные автономно от прочих. Механизм задействует нормы отбора и обогащения к каждой записи сразу после приема. Такой метод уменьшает латентности и годится для существенных сценариев с требованием немедленной ответа.
Оконная преобразование объединяет происшествия по временным отрезкам или количеству строк. Механизм сохраняет информацию в продолжение определённого промежутка, далее реализует суммирование и определение статистики. Периоды могут быть статичными, подвижными или пользовательскими в обусловленности от алгоритма программы.
Обслуживание с сохранением статуса поддерживает окружение между инцидентами. Механизм фиксирует переходные результаты, регистраторы, аккумулированные величины для следующих вычислений. 1иксбет задействует распределенное репозиторий для обеспечения согласованности. Модель без статуса обслуживает происшествия изолированно, что упрощает расширение.
Сохранение данных: горячие (real-time) и холодные (архивные) ярусы
Структура сохранения данных в системах реального времени разделяется на несколько уровней в зависимости от частоты запроса и требований к темпу получения. Такое разделение оптимизирует издержки и предоставляет компромисс между производительностью и стоимостью.
Активный ярус содержит текущие информацию, к которым необходим моментальный доступ. Данные располагается в временной ОЗУ или на производительных SSD-дисках для сокращения времени ответа. Базы этого уровня обслуживают тысячи обращений в секунду. Промежуток размещения равен от нескольких часов до нескольких дней.
Промежуточный уровень сохраняет данные умеренного периода для аналитики и отчётности. Происшествия транспортируются сюда автоматом после истечения периода релевантности. 1хбет казино предоставляет равновесие между скоростью обращения и размером хранения.
Холодный архивный уровень используется для продолжительного хранения архивных данных. Сведения размещается на экономичных накопителях с медленным чтением. Репозитории используются для удовлетворения требованиям регуляторов, проверки и исследования тенденций. Промежуток хранения может достигать нескольких лет.
Масштабирование и устойчивость
Умение механизма обслуживать растущие объёмы данных и удерживать работоспособность при неполадках устанавливает её стабильность в производственной среде. Построение должна включать средства горизонтального роста и резервации существенных элементов.
Горизонтальное масштабирование добавляет дополнительные узлы обработки при повышении трафика. События автоматом распределяются между доступными узлами согласно методам распределения. Комплекс гибко подстраивается к варьированию потока данных без остановки.
Механизмы достижения отказоустойчивости 1xbet казино охватывают:
- Репликацию данных между компонентами для предупреждения исчезновений
- Самостоятельное переключение на резервные компоненты при сбое
- Промежуточные метки для записи состояния обработки
- Восстановление с возобновлением с финального записанного положения
Распределение трафика реализуется на фундаменте признаков сегментации, которые устанавливают распределение инцидентов к модулям. 1иксбет гарантирует согласованную преобразование взаимосвязанных событий на единственном узле. Контроль работоспособности серверов позволяет определять снижение скорости и переназначать функции.
Мониторинг и уведомление: как следят состояние последовательностей и откликаются на нарушения
Непрестанное контроль за положением комплекса обработки событий обеспечивает определять проблемы до их существенного эффекта на деловые процессы. Системы отслеживания аккумулируют метрики эффективности и производят предупреждения при расхождениях от типичных значений.
Важнейшие параметры включают интенсивность поступления событий, латентность обработки, длину очередей и количество неполадок. Механизмы контролируют нагрузку процессоров, использование ОЗУ и дискового места на серверах кластера. Схемы визуализируют изменение метрик в реальном времени.
Критические величины задают границы нормального функционирования для каждой параметра. При выходе ограничений механизм автоматом производит сигналы для специалистов. 1хбет казино позволяет конфигурировать принципы уведомления с рассмотрением значимости разных типов событий.
Изучение нарушений использует математические методы для определения нетипичных шаблонов в потоках данных. Процедуры выявляют острые скачки загрузки, нетипичные последовательности происшествий, странную активность. Автоматические действия содержат расширение средств, переключение на альтернативные каналы или снижение входящего нагрузки.
Образцы применения платформ обработки инцидентов
Финансовые организации применяют платформы обработки инцидентов для определения поддельных переводов. Процедуры исследуют каждую транзакцию по карте в время проведения, соотнося с прошлыми моделями активности заказчика. При обнаружении странной деятельности механизм отклоняет транзакцию за миллисекунды.
Интернет-магазины используют потоковую обработку для адаптации рекомендаций изделий. Происшествия посещения страниц, включения в корзину и заказов преобразуются в реальном времени. Платформа генерирует свежие советы на базе мгновенного поведения клиента.
Производственные предприятия развертывают мониторинг аппаратуры для упреждающего поддержки. Датчики на заводских конвейерах отправляют показатели колебаний, температуры и потребления электричества. 1иксбет изучает сведения и прогнозирует вероятные сбои, что обеспечивает проектировать восстановление без незапланированных пауз.
Логистические предприятия отслеживают движение товаров и улучшают пути транспортировки. GPS-трекеры производят координаты транспортных единиц каждые несколько секунд. Система анализирует заторы и неотложность заказов для гибкой корректировки траекторий и информирования клиентов о времени прибытия.

